Pill coating is a process in pharmaceutical production where by a protective layer is applied to a pill's surface to enhance drug balance, mask unpleasant preferences, Management drug release, or increase appearance. Different types of coatings include things like sugar coating, which consists of many layers of sugar but is time-consuming and increases pill sizing; film coating, a skinny polymer layer providing durability and Management over drug release; enteric coating, which protects drugs from belly acid and dissolves inside the intestines; compression coating, ideal for humidity-delicate drugs; and gelatin coating, utilized for tender gels and capsules.

Mucoadhesive drug delivery systems intention to raise drug bioavailability by trying to keep formulations in near contact with mucus membranes. There are a few most important levels of mucoadhesion: wetting and swelling, interpenetration of polymer chains While using the mucus layer, and development of chemical bonds. Many theories describe mucoadhesion, which includes Digital, adsorption, wetting, diffusion, and fracture theories.
